Using OpenRouter in LobeHub

<Image alt={'Using OpenRouter in LobeHub'} cover src={'/blog/assets34400653/40520a43-ac03-4954-8a4d-282fbb946066.webp'} />

OpenRouter is a platform that provides access to a wide range of high-quality large language model APIs. It supports models from OpenAI (including GPT-3.5/4), Anthropic (Claude2, Instant), LLaMA 2, PaLM Bison, and more.

This guide will walk you through how to use OpenRouter in LobeHub:

<Steps> ### Step 1: Register and Log In to OpenRouter
  • Visit OpenRouter.ai and create an account.
  • You can log in using your Google account or MetaMask wallet.

Step 2: Create an API Key

  • Go to the Keys section or visit OpenRouter Keys directly.
  • Click Create Key to begin.
  • In the pop-up dialog, give your API key a name, such as "LobeHub Key".
  • Leave the Credit limit field blank if you don’t want to set a spending cap.

  • Copy the API key from the dialog and store it securely.

<Callout type={'warning'}> Make sure to store your API key securely, as it will only be shown once. If you lose it, you’ll need to generate a new one. </Callout>

Step 3: Add Credit to Your Account

  • Go to the Credit section or visit OpenRouter Credit.
  • Click Manage Credits to add funds. You can view model pricing at https://openrouter.ai/models.
  • OpenRouter also offers some free models that can be used without adding credit.

Step 4: Configure OpenRouter in LobeHub

  • Open the Settings panel in LobeHub.
  • Under AI Providers, find the OpenRouter section.
  • Enable OpenRouter and paste in your API key.

  • Choose an OpenRouter model for your assistant to start chatting.

<Callout type={'warning'}> You may incur charges when using API services. Please refer to OpenRouter’s pricing policy for more details. </Callout> </Steps>

You’re now ready to start using OpenRouter’s models in LobeHub for conversations.
